This Suo Motu Case is dealt with in an extraordinary manner by the Dedicated Bench, pursuant to Suo Motu.W.P.(Crl.) No.618 of 2025.
2. This case is registered for the alleged offences under Section 279 and 338 of Indian Penal Code, 1860. The incident occurred on 14.04.2016. The defacto complainant had filed claim petition and the Tribunal had also awarded the claim amount. Considering the factual matrix, context of the case, Page No.1 of 3
the antecedents of the accused, the reason for absence from his usual place, and the submission that, despite best efforts, the non-bailable warrant could not be served/executed, it is evident that even if the accused is brought to face trial, it would impinge upon his right to a speedy trial. Due to the passage of time, a meaningful trial is unlikely, and no useful purpose would be served.
3. Accordingly, the case in STC.No.2721/2021 on the file of the VI METROPOLITAN MAGISTRATE COURT, Egmore Taluk, Chennai shall stand quashed and this Suo Motu Transfer Case stand disposed of. 12.09.2025 shl electronically alone. The Trial Court shall take note of the order and accordingly classify the case pending before them as allowed / dismissed / disposed of, etc, and while doing so, consider any applications such as disposal of properties, etc., and pass appropriate orders, as may be necessary. Further, the Court below is directed to dispatch the copy of this order to all concerned. Page No.2 of 3
